Leadership Psychology

Why people do what they do — and what that means for how you lead.

The capstone. Motivation, influence, decision-making under uncertainty, and the cognitive biases that quietly degrade command judgment. This day turns the practical skills of the previous six into a model a leader can reason from when the situation is one nobody trained them for.

The day, module by module

What we actually do

01

What Actually Motivates People

Autonomy, mastery, and purpose against the reality of a rank structure — and what to do when you cannot offer more money or a promotion.

02

Influence Without Authority

Moving peers, superiors, and adjacent units when you have no positional power over any of them.

03

Decision-Making Under Uncertainty

How judgment degrades under time pressure, fatigue, and incomplete information, and the structures that protect it.

04

Cognitive Bias in Command

Confirmation bias, sunk cost, and authority gradient — the failures that show up in every mishap investigation, and how to design against them.

05

Your Leadership Philosophy

Participants write the document they will lead from: what they stand for, what they will not tolerate, and how their people can expect to be treated.
